Attach the Profiler to a Native Application and Collect Application Statistics
قبل أن يمكنك إدارة التغييرات إلى قاعدة بيانات المخطط ، تقوم بإنشاء قاعدة بيانات مشروع ، وبعد ذلك باستيراد إعدادات والكائنات من قاعدة البيانات التي تريد إلى إدارة. في حالة الرجوع كائن في قاعدة البيانات الخاصة بك إلى كائن في قاعدة بيانات أخرى، يجب التصريح الملقم المشار إليه أيضا و قاعدة البيانات في خصائص مشروع قاعدة بيانات. لأن مشروع قاعدة بيانات هو تمثيل دون اتصال قاعدة البيانات، يمكنك وضعه ضمن التحكم بالإصدار وثم يقوم بنشر تغييرات متكررة لبيئة تطوير هو olated . الأعضاء الفريق اختبار التغييرات الخاصة بهم بشكل مستقل، و ثم يجعله مشتركًا هذه التغييرات مع الفريق بعد أن يتم اختبار بالكامل. بواسطة أخذ هذا الأسلوب، أنت تساعدنا تضبط نوعية التعليمة البرمجية في قاعدة بيانات قبل نشرها إلى بيئة إنتاج.
تعيين نوع مشروع قاعدة بيانات
عند قيامك بإنشاء مشروع قاعدة بيانات، حدد نوع المشروع الذي يتوافق مع إلى الإصدار SQL Server. تشغيل سبيل المثال، إذا كانت قاعدة البيانات التي تريد إدارة هو استناداً إلى SQL Server 2005، وقمت بتحديد أما SQL الخادم 2005 قاعدة بيانات مشروع أو معالج SQL الخادم 2005 . إذا قمت باستخدام معالج، يمكنك بنية مشروع ليس فقط لكن أيضا تكوين بعض البنية و إعدادات نشر و استيراد الكائنات قاعدة بيانات و الإعدادات في نفس الوقت.
استيراد إعدادات و الكائنات قاعدة بيانات
بعد إنشاء مشروع، يمكنك استيراد الكائنات و الإعدادات من مثيل قاعدة بيانات أو من برنامج نصي. بعد استيراد قاعدة بيانات، يتم التحقق من ملفات تعريف الكائنات الخاصة بها، و العبارات التي لا يمكن تحليل تضاف إلى الملف ScriptsIgnoredOnImport.sql.
التصريح مراجع إلى "مشاريع قاعدة بيانات" و.dbschema الملفات
بعد استيراد قاعدة بيانات، يجب أن تقوم بتعريفه المراجع قاعدة بيانات مشتركة في خصائص مشروع إلى حل التحذيرات. كـ تقوم بتعريف كل مرجع، يمكنك تعريف متغيرات الملقم المشار إليه و databكـe. لكل متغير، يمكنك تعيين القيمة مختلفة استناداً إلى البيئات المختلفة التي تتوقع نشر مشروع.
عند تعريف مرجعاً، حدد أما آخر مشروع قاعدة بيانات أو ملف مخطط قاعدة بيانات (.dbschema) كهدف للمرجع. قاعدة بيانات ملفات مخطط إنتاج عندما كنت بنية مشروع قاعدة بيانات أو عند استيراد مخطط باستخدام أداة سطر الأوامر. بالإضافة إلى ذلك، يمكنك تحديد ترتيب هو الهدف حسب اسمه أو بمتغير الذي هو استبدال بالقيمة المناسبة عند قيامك بإنشاء مشروع. لتبسيط الصيانة، يمكنك تحديث الكائنات في جهاز مشروع قاعدة بيانات حيث يقومون باستخدام المتغيرات للإشارة إلى كائنات في قواعد البيانات الأخرى. لمزيد من المعلومات، راجع إعادة تسمية مراجع إلى الخادم أو قاعدة بيانات. عند قيامك بإنشاء مشروع قاعدة بيانات، يتم استبدال المتغيرات بالقيم التي حددتها.
يجب الرجوع إلى مشروع آخر لقاعدة بيانات كالهدف إذا كانت العبارة التالية هو صحيحاً:
- يجب تغيير رسوم تخطيطية قاعدة كل من البيانات التي تحتوي على مرجع وقاعدة بيانات التي يتم الإشارة. عندما تقوم بنشر مشروع قاعدة بيانات الذي يحتوي على مرجع، سيتم أيضا نشر مشروع قاعدة بيانات التي يتم الإشارة.
يجب الرجوع إلى ملف مخطط قاعدة بيانات (.dbschema) في حالة وجود أي عبارة في lهوt التالية هو صحيحاً:
يجب الإشارة إلى قاعدة بيانات مشروع الذي هو لا في الحل الحالي.
يجب نشر مشروع مفرد دون نشر مشاريع عند الذي يعتمد عليه.
قمت بالإشارة إلى مخطط قاعدة بيانات ومن غير المحتمل لتغيير. في هذا السيناريو، يمكنك فحص من قاعدة بيانات ملف المخطط (.dbschema) في للتحكم بالإصدار.
لمزيد من المعلومات المفصلة، راجع استخدام مراجع في قاعدة بيانات المشاريع.
المهام الشائعة
المهام الشائعة |
محتوى إضافي |
---|---|
مزيد من المعلومات حول مشاريع قاعدة بيانات: يمكنك قراءة حول المفاهيم أساسى حول كيفية إدارة مخطط التغييرات باستخدام قاعدة بيانات مشاريع. |
|
الحصول تشغيل التدريب العملي:يمكنك اتباع معاينة تمهيدية لكيفية إنشاء بيئة تطوير معزولة بحيث يمكنك إدارة التغييرات في قاعدة بيانات التي تشير إلى قواعد بيانات غير ذلك. |
|
قم بإنشاء ملف.dbschema لقاعدة بيانات المشار إليها:يمكن من خلال تاريخ الإنشاء ملف.dbschema، مرجع قاعدة بيانات حتى إذا كنت قد أنشأت قاعدة بيانات مشروع ليس له. على سبيل المثال، قد تحتاج إلى مرجع قاعدة بيانات ليس قيد التطوير. إذا قمت باستيراد المخطط لقاعدة البيانات هذه في الأمر تعجيل، تقوم بإنشاء ملف.dbschema التي يمكنك بها الرجوع في قاعدة بيانات مشروع. |
|
وضع مخطط قاعدة بيانات موجود ضمن الإصدار عنصر تحكم: يمكنك إنشاء مشروع، وتكوين إعدادات المشروع، و استيراد مخطط باستخدام معالج قاعدة بيانات المشروع. يمكنك أيضا إنشاء مشروع فارغ إذا كنت ترغب في استيراد مخطط لاحقاً أو إذا لم يكن لديك إذن للوصول إلى قاعدة بيانات التي تريد استيرادها مخطط. ثم يجب إنشاء متغيرات لتعيين غير ذلك الخوادم وقواعد البيانات التي تشير الكائنات في قاعدة بيانات الخاصة بك. بعد إنشاء هذه المتغيرات، فيجب عليك استخدم عليها عند التصريح بالمراجع في الخصائص مشروع. يمكنك أيضا تحديث ملفات تعريف الكائنات إلى استخدم المتغيرات بدلاً من مراجع واضحة. بواسطة استخدام المتغيرات، يمكنك تعيين قواعد بيانات مختلفة استناداً إلى البيئات المختلفة التي تقوم بنشر قاعدة بيانات الخاصة بك. على سبيل المثال، يمكنك استبدال auإلىmatically المتغيرات ذات قيم الخاصة إلى بيئات التطوير اختبار، التجهيز والإنتاج. بعد التصريح بالمراجع المشتركة-قاعدة بيانات الخاصة بك، يمكنك إضافة مشروع قاعدة بيانات إلى التحكم بالإصدار. |
سيناريوهات ذات صلة
Starting Team Development of Databases
بدء تطوير فريق العمل من قواعد البيانات التي مرجع الكائنات الالخادم المشتركة
بدء تطوير فريق العمل من قواعد البيانات تلك الكائنات SQLCLR المرجعية